meeting Annual meeting of the Alumni Territorial Boards at the Madrid headquarters
Presidents and secretaries of 27 boards in Spain meet to work on University projects for their respective countries. alumni

The Alumni building in Madrid has become, on the occasion of this meeting held on February 6, the neuralgic point to which members of the territorial boards from all over Spain have come. From Navarra, Galicia, Andalusia, Catalonia, Asturias, Valencia, Castile and Leon... In total, alumni delegates from 27 territorial groups arrived.
The workshop combined informative sessions with more practical workshops in which the four pillars of Alumni were worked on: employability, training continuous, networking and project promotion. The morning began with presentations by the Vice Rectors for Communication and International Office, Juan Manuel Mora (COM '80 PhD '98) and Pilar Lostao (PhD BIO '91), who took stock of the University's Horizon 2020 plan and presented the objectives and lines of work of Horizon 2025.
Inés García Paine (COM '93), Alumni President, conveyed to the attendees the importance of work of the board Territorial and Sergi Molas (MGEC '05), Director of the Alumni Office, took stock of the year.
After the workshops, there was a sharing of the conclusions and suggestions that emerged in the different groups of work and that, little by little, will be implemented.
